I've been working in telecommunication field for more than 10 years. I'm skilled in c/c++ and my main job is to write device drivers under both linux and vxworks. I'm experienced in many hardware peripherals, such as PCIE, RapidIO, SPI, IIC, USB, ETH, etc. I'm experienced under both PowerPC and MIPS platform, and have fundamental skill in assembly language programming. On the other hand, I know u-boot well and I can write and debug the code witch bring the system up. Besides, I'm familiar with some of the Network Management Protocols such as TR069, SNMP, Netconf and Openflow. As in telecommunication, I'm also experienced in some of the layer 2 protocols, QoS, VLAN, STP and so on. I'm fond of technology, hope there would be more chance to take part in.